Is there something magical in the water at Clarksville High School? Because the school has produced yet another singer who has just been signed to a record label in Los Angeles!

With influences like Amy Winehouse, Kings of Leon, and Olivia Rodrigo, 17-year-old Sadie Fine has been playing in the Clarksville area for years. She credits her performances at The Revel House with giving her the confidence to play on stage. She has also performed at the legendary Bluebird Cafe and The Basement East in Nashville.

As a kid, Sadie moved around a lot with her Dad in the military. She landed in Clarksville when she was 12 and is set to graduate from Clarksville High School in 2024. An exemplary 4.0 student, Sadie writes her own music taken from her personal experiences. She already has quite the fan base with over 90 thousand listeners every month on streaming services!

We can’t wait to see her journey from Clarksville High School to some of the biggest stages in the world.
